Lines Matching refs:block_size
35 u32 block_size, u32 token, u32 *offset) in avs_tplg_vendor_array_lookup() argument
39 while (block_size > 0) { in avs_tplg_vendor_array_lookup()
43 if (tuples_size > block_size) in avs_tplg_vendor_array_lookup()
52 block_size -= tuples_size; in avs_tplg_vendor_array_lookup()
71 u32 block_size, u32 token, u32 *offset) in avs_tplg_vendor_array_lookup_next() argument
76 if (tuples_size > block_size) in avs_tplg_vendor_array_lookup_next()
80 block_size -= tuples_size; in avs_tplg_vendor_array_lookup_next()
82 ret = avs_tplg_vendor_array_lookup(tuples, block_size, token, offset); in avs_tplg_vendor_array_lookup_next()
100 u32 block_size, u32 entry_id_token, u32 *size) in avs_tplg_vendor_entry_size() argument
104 ret = avs_tplg_vendor_array_lookup_next(tuples, block_size, entry_id_token, size); in avs_tplg_vendor_entry_size()
106 *size = block_size; in avs_tplg_vendor_entry_size()
419 struct snd_soc_tplg_vendor_array *tuples, u32 block_size, in parse_dictionary_entries() argument
431 ret = avs_tplg_vendor_entry_size(tuples, block_size, in parse_dictionary_entries()
444 block_size -= esize; in parse_dictionary_entries()
452 struct snd_soc_tplg_vendor_array *tuples, u32 block_size, in parse_dictionary() argument
464 block_size -= le32_to_cpu(tuples->size); in parse_dictionary()
468 return parse_dictionary_entries(comp, tuples, block_size, *dict, in parse_dictionary()
483 struct snd_soc_tplg_vendor_array *tuples, u32 block_size) in avs_tplg_parse_libraries() argument
488 return parse_dictionary(comp, tuples, block_size, (void **)&tplg->libs, in avs_tplg_parse_libraries()
548 u32 block_size) in avs_tplg_parse_audio_formats() argument
553 return parse_dictionary(comp, tuples, block_size, (void **)&tplg->fmts, in avs_tplg_parse_audio_formats()
589 u32 block_size) in avs_tplg_parse_modcfgs_base() argument
594 return parse_dictionary(comp, tuples, block_size, (void **)&tplg->modcfgs_base, in avs_tplg_parse_modcfgs_base()
838 u32 block_size) in avs_tplg_parse_modcfg_ext() argument
844 ret = avs_tplg_vendor_entry_size(tuples, block_size, in avs_tplg_parse_modcfg_ext()
857 block_size -= esize; in avs_tplg_parse_modcfg_ext()
859 if (block_size) { in avs_tplg_parse_modcfg_ext()
872 ret = parse_dictionary_entries(comp, tuples, block_size, in avs_tplg_parse_modcfg_ext()
887 u32 block_size) in avs_tplg_parse_modcfgs_ext() argument
900 block_size -= le32_to_cpu(tuples->size); in avs_tplg_parse_modcfgs_ext()
908 ret = avs_tplg_vendor_entry_size(tuples, block_size, in avs_tplg_parse_modcfgs_ext()
917 block_size -= esize; in avs_tplg_parse_modcfgs_ext()
959 u32 block_size) in avs_tplg_parse_pplcfgs() argument
964 return parse_dictionary(comp, tuples, block_size, (void **)&tplg->pplcfgs, in avs_tplg_parse_pplcfgs()
1024 u32 block_size) in avs_tplg_parse_bindings() argument
1029 return parse_dictionary(comp, tuples, block_size, (void **)&tplg->bindings, in avs_tplg_parse_bindings()
1077 struct snd_soc_tplg_vendor_array *tuples, u32 block_size) in avs_tplg_module_create() argument
1087 ARRAY_SIZE(module_parsers), tuples, block_size); in avs_tplg_module_create()
1129 struct snd_soc_tplg_vendor_array *tuples, u32 block_size) in avs_tplg_pipeline_create() argument
1143 ret = avs_tplg_vendor_array_lookup(tuples, block_size, in avs_tplg_pipeline_create()
1156 block_size -= offset; in avs_tplg_pipeline_create()
1160 ret = avs_tplg_vendor_array_lookup_next(tuples, block_size, in avs_tplg_pipeline_create()
1170 modblk_size = block_size; in avs_tplg_pipeline_create()
1180 block_size -= modblk_size; in avs_tplg_pipeline_create()
1203 ret = parse_dictionary_entries(comp, tuples, block_size, pipeline->bindings, in avs_tplg_pipeline_create()
1236 struct snd_soc_tplg_vendor_array *tuples, u32 block_size, in avs_tplg_path_create() argument
1253 ret = avs_tplg_vendor_array_lookup(tuples, block_size, in avs_tplg_path_create()
1256 offset = block_size; in avs_tplg_path_create()
1267 block_size -= offset; in avs_tplg_path_create()
1269 while (block_size > 0) { in avs_tplg_path_create()
1272 ret = avs_tplg_vendor_entry_size(tuples, block_size, in avs_tplg_path_create()
1285 block_size -= esize; in avs_tplg_path_create()
1302 struct snd_soc_tplg_vendor_array *tuples, u32 block_size, in parse_path_template() argument
1312 ret = avs_tplg_vendor_array_lookup(tuples, block_size, in parse_path_template()
1322 block_size -= offset; in parse_path_template()
1327 ret = avs_tplg_vendor_entry_size(tuples, block_size, in parse_path_template()
1340 block_size -= esize; in parse_path_template()
1342 } while (block_size > 0); in parse_path_template()
1349 struct snd_soc_tplg_vendor_array *tuples, u32 block_size) in avs_tplg_path_template_create() argument
1362 ret = parse_path_template(comp, tuples, block_size, template, path_tmpl_parsers, in avs_tplg_path_template_create()